Lunch is traditionally a heavy, comforting affair, often packed into multi-tiered stainless steel tiffin boxes ( dabbas ). In Mumbai, the famous dabbawalas form a legendary human network delivering these home-cooked lunches to office workers daily, proving that no matter how modern life gets, the craving for a meal cooked by a mother or spouse remains absolute.
